Chandigarh, May 18 (IANS) The Haryana Cabinet, chaired by Chief Minister Nayab Singh Saini, on Monday approved rules for the grant of aggregator licences for delivery service providers under the Haryana Motor Vehicles Rules, 1993, besides a one-time switch for the Unified Pension Scheme for government employees and regularisation of unauthorised industrial units. The decision to grant the aggregator licence was taken to promote clean mobility, curb vehicular pollution, and improve air quality…
